Leeds - International city of business

As one of the UK's leading financial services centres outside London, Leeds is an increasingly important part of the UK financial services industry, itself a world leader.

Financial services are a 24 hour global industry and Leeds' expertise in the sector strengthens its position as an international city of business.

  • Leeds is now ranked among the top 30 cities for business in Europe (Cushman & Wakefield Survey 2006)
  • The city's financial and professional services firms serve national and international clients not just regionally, but nationally and across the world.
  • A recent survey of LFSI's member firms showed that 87% are represented or have links overseas in over 30 countries including all the major markets. Areas with the largest representation of Leeds firms are the EU, USA, Non-EU Europe, China and the Far East.
  • Leeds firms are well equipped to assist non-UK businesses seeking to locate or do business in the region and elsewhere in the UK. More information under Locating and Finding Services In Leeds
  • Areas of expertise of interest to international and overseas clients range from PPP/PFI work to international dispute resolution. For a fuller description of international services see Expertise . And details of individual firms are listed under International Links .
  • Leeds is a cosmopolitan city. As the regional capital of Yorkshire Humber, which has a population of 5 million and a GVA of £65bn, Leeds is a significant European city with fast growing international links.
  • Well situated for international transport services, Leeds has also established an international reputation in the arts, education, sport and tourism.

International Financial Services London (IFSL)
LFSI is a member of International Financial Services London (IFSL) which promotes the international activities of the whole UK financial services sector. LFSI members are eligible to attend IFSL events and participate in missions, as well as accessing IFSL market reports and research. See details under News and Events or on the IFSL web site.
